This painting of the Twelve Apostles on Victoria’s coastline is my way of interpreting the majesty and flow of this iconic landscape. The bold shapes and soft curves of the rock formations mirror the harmony of nature’s power and grace. The interplay of earthy reds, gentle blues, and deep shadows creates a dynamic balance, capturing the beauty of the Apostles standing tall against the ever-changing waves and sky.
Through this piece, I wanted to evoke a sense of movement and connection—the way the ocean carves the cliffs over time, shaping the landscape while reminding us of its timeless energy. By focusing on simplified forms and vivid colours, I aimed to distill the scene into its most essential elements, inviting viewers to feel the rhythm and spirit of this remarkable place. For me, the Twelve Apostles symbolize resilience and transformation, both in nature and within ourselves.
